My path has taken me through some varied and interesting places. Early in my career it was cable television where I learned about signal flow and troubleshooting, under very challenging conditions. From there I went into the world of sound reinforcement, live sound, which exposed me to the craft of audio. From top notch professionals in the field, on state of the art equipment, I learned the art of mixing sound.
The road then led me to the world of radio, where I spent some time as an audio engineer at the top rated station in Los Angeles. I learned the skill of timing and how to work under extremely tight deadlines. It was my first experience in the broadcast world. I was working with some of the top names in radio, true legends. My first brush with "talent" and celebrities. The radio days were great days indeed.
From there I spent time in the freelance world. Mixing sound for live music, television, and remote recording. I did a stint wiring and installing new studio facilities. I also worked as a control room technician of a major satellite teleport facility.
In 1985 I started working at NBC4 in Los Angeles. This was the begining of almost twenty years of working in the field of television news. Aside from the practical (technical and editorial) lessons learned, the education that I received on the street, with the people, covering news, was priceless.
I considered it to be a front row seat to life, an amazing lesson in perspective. The sights and sounds are ingrained in me and storytelling is in my blood.
I had the privilage and honor to work alongside some of the best reporters, photographers, and editors in the news business. I am forever grateful and humbled by my good fortune of having shared some memorable times at NBC.
